Ronald Koeman confirms Eric Garcia will join Barcelona

Manchester City defender Eric Garcia pictured in October 2020© Reuters

Barcelona boss Ronald Koeman has revealed that the Catalan giants will sign Eric Garcia this summer if they are unable to complete a deal during the January transfer window.

The centre-back's contract at Manchester City is due to expire at the end of June, and he has been strongly linked with a return to Camp Nou over the last few months.

Barca face a race against the clock to secure a deal for the 20-year-old before the January transfer window closes for business, but Koeman has confirmed that the Spain international will be returning in 2021, even if the club have to wait until the end of the campaign.

"We already know he (Garcia) will probably arrive in the summer. If it's not possible this January, then we'll accept it and move on," Koeman told reporters.

Garcia initially left Barca for the Etihad Stadium in 2017 and has made 31 appearances for the Citizens, including eight outings in all competitions during the 2020-21 campaign.

The Spaniard has also recently been linked with a move to Arsenal.



Arsenal 'considering move for Patrick van Aanholt'

Patrick van Aanholt scores for Palace on February 22, 2020© Reuters

Arsenal are reportedly weighing up a move for Crystal Palace defender Patrick van Aanholt.

Sead Kolasinac's departure has left the Gunners short of options at left-back, while Kieran Tierney's recent injury problems have seen Cedric Soares deployed in that area of the field.

Arsenal boss Mikel Arteta recently claimed that his club could be in the market for a new left-back before the end of the January transfer window, and Southampton's Ryan Bertrand has been linked with a possible move.

However, according to The Mirror, Van Aanholt has now emerged as a target, with the 30-year-old potentially available for a cut-price fee as his contract at Selhurst Park is due to expire this summer.

The Netherlands international has featured on more than 200 occasions in the Premier League but has found himself out of favour with Roy Hodgson's side in recent weeks, only featuring in one of Palace's last six league matches.

Van Aanholt has made 123 appearances for the Eagles since arriving from Sunderland in 2017.
